The E-07 is a full-sized phono equalizer amplifier with a semiconductor configuration, following the EQ-500, which was sadly discontinued and had a non-feedback circuit configuration with all-vacuum tube circuits, and the compact standard model E-250, which achieved both high-level sound quality and ease of use, as a new innovation in Luxman's lineup of analog playback components. In order to optimally and accurately amplify the fine music signals picked up from the sound grooves of analog records according to the power generation method and impedance of the cartridge, it is equipped with a changeover switch that allows fine impedance selection in six steps from 4.7Ω to 1kΩ for MC and four steps centered around 47kΩ for MM. The newly developed step-up transformer for MC cartridge step-up, which uses a super permalloy core, is also compatible with balanced inputs that can receive differential signals as they are without losing output energy from the MC cartridge, and is configured as a total of four units with independent LR channels and Low/High gain, making it possible to select the optimal winding for each selected impedance group while improving left and right separation performance. The amplifier circuit is a traditional high S/N/NF type amplifier circuit that achieves low noise by 4-parallelization of the first stage FET while adhering to the RIAA standard equalization curve, and is polished with a group of carefully selected custom parts. In addition, the peripheral circuits for indicators and relay drive and the power supply circuits for the LR channels of the amplifier block are configured with three transformers that are completely separated from the power transformer stage, so that the load fluctuations of each circuit block do not affect each other. - Circuit Type: NF type phono equalizer amplifier ( RIAA, first stage 4 parallel FET, unbalanced configuration )
- MC Step-up Transformer: Super permalloy core x 4 ( L/R channel, L/H impedance independent )
- Rated Output / Input Sensitivity: 250mV/MM 3.2mV, MC-H 0.37mV, MC-L 0.12mV
- Input Impedance: MC 4.7/10/40Ω (MC-L), 100/300/1kΩ (MC-H), MM 34k/47k/56k/100kΩ
- Load Capacity: MM 0/100/220/320pF
- Output Impedance/ Gain: Unbalanced 300Ω, Balanced 600Ω/MM 38dB, MC-L 66dB, MC-H 57 dB
- Maximum Allowable Input/RIAA Deviation:
MM 120mV, MC-H 15mV, MC-L 5mV/MM 20-20kHz ( ±0.3 dB ), MC 20-20kHz ( ±0.5 dB )
- Total Harmonic Distortion: 0.003%
- S/N Ratio / Channel Separation: MM 90dB, MC-H 83dB, MC-L 80dB/91dB or more
- Input: Unbalanced RCA x 2, Balanced XLR x 1 ( 2nd HOT ) x 1, Ground terminal x 4 ( independent for each input + frame ( chassis ) ground )
- Output: Unbalanced RCA x 2, Balanced XLR x 1 ( with phase switching function )
- Power Transformer / Insulator leg: OI type x 3 ( L/R independent + peripheral circuit ) / Gradient cast iron x 4
- Power Consumption: 10 Watt ( based on Electrical Appliance and Material Safety Law)
- Accessories: Power cable ( JPA-10000i: with polarity mark )
- Size: ( W ) 440 mm ( H ) 92 mm ( D ): 407 mm
- Net Weight: 13.2 kg 29.1 lbs
